MEET Don

Don Hosler is Tico Torres in Captain Crash, anchoring the band with the driving beat and groove that powered Bon Jovi’s biggest anthems. His drumming brings the energy, finesse, and power of Torres to life on stage, delivering the heartbeat of every performance.

Don first sat behind the kit at age 10, inspired by 70s icons like Kiss and Cheap Trick. With the arrival of the 80s, he found his role model in Kiss’s Eric Carr, shaping his hard-hitting double bass style on Carr’s powerhouse drumming.

Since the early 90s, Don has played in countless cover and original bands, opening for national acts including Cinderella, Firehouse, Nelson, and Blue Öyster Cult. A seasoned studio musician, he has recorded with bands like Runaway Train, Romeo, and Aslan, and released two original albums: Boardwalk of Broken Dreams (2001) and Taking Back the Power (2008). His recent work includes tribute projects to AC/DC, Iron Maiden, Mötley Crüe, and Ozzy Osbourne, as well as recording with Central PA’s Balistic on their concept album A Parsons Tale.

Now as Tico in Captain Crash, Don infuses the band with Bon Jovi’s signature groove and energy.

Performing Bon Jovi material and emulating Tico’s iconic drum licks has been a lot of fun and incredibly rewarding. I grew up on Bon Jovi and I can’t wait to bring it all to life on stage and take people back to the raw power and emotion of an 80s Bon Jovi concert!
